Thermal Insulation Properties of Clay Bricks

 

Clay bricks are inherently good insulators due to their thermal mass— the ability to absorb and store heat. This characteristic makes them particularly valuable in managing temperature variations inside a building. When used properly, they can help moderate indoor temperatures by absorbing heat during the day and slowly releasing it at night. This process, known as thermal lag, stabilizes temperature extremes, ensuring that indoor environments remain cooler in summer and warmer in winter.

Thermal Conductivity: The thermal conductivity of a brick refers to how easily heat passes through it. A lower thermal conductivity means better insulation. Clay Bricks, when used in the right construction techniques, can significantly reduce heat loss or gain through walls, helping to maintain a comfortable indoor temperature.
Porosity and Density: The structure of clay bricks influences their insulating capabilities. A balanced combination of porosity and density allows clay bricks to trap air within their tiny pores, which further enhances insulation. When the clay brick has the ideal balance of porosity and density, it acts as an effective barrier against both heat and cold.

Building Design and Brick Usage

 

Proper integration of clay bricks into building design is crucial for optimizing their insulation properties. Clay bricks should be used not only for the exterior walls but also for internal walls, where they can contribute to regulating indoor temperature. Furthermore, the thickness of the walls plays a key role—thicker walls made with high-quality clay bricks will offer superior insulation by reducing the amount of heat that enters or escapes the building.

Additionally, using double-layer brickwork or incorporating an insulating layer of air or material between layers of bricks can improve the thermal performance of walls. This strategy, known as a “thermal break,” helps to minimize heat transfer between the interior and exterior of the building.

Sustainability and Energy Efficiency

 

In addition to improving thermal insulation, clay bricks are highly sustainable. They are made from natural materials that are abundant and readily available, with minimal environmental impact compared to other building materials. By using high-quality clay bricks in construction, customers can not only achieve better thermal insulation but also contribute to a greener, more sustainable building process.

Moreover, buildings that incorporate effective thermal insulation using clay bricks can lower their reliance on heating and cooling systems. This reduces energy consumption, leading to lower utility bills and a smaller carbon footprint—aligning with both economic and environmental goals.
